Superior Clipper Choice: The Root of Every Cut

A professional’s clipper isn’t just a tool; it's an extension of their hand. Thus, selecting the right one is paramount. Not only should clippers be ergonomic to prevent wrist strain, they should also be adaptable—with interchangeable blades and varying speeds—to handle the thickest coats and the most delicate trims alike.

Shear Brilliance: Scissor Sophistication

Craftsmanship comes in the form of shears. A set of high-quality, sharp, and well-balanced grooming scissors can make all the difference. From thinning shears that seamlessly blend layers to curved scissors perfect for shaping heads and paws, the right pair can add finesse to any style.

Drying with Excellence: High-Velocity Dryers

Time is precious, and so is a perfectly dried coat. Enter the high-velocity dryer. More than just a blast of air, these powerhouses speed up drying time, remove excess fur, and straighten hair for easier clipping. Grooming Tables: Height Matters

An adjustable grooming table is a backbone of any professional setup. It eliminates the stress of straining to reach different areas of a dog’s body and ensures that Rover isn't jumping off the table mid-snip. Look for tables with secure, non-slip surfaces and consider investing in an electric or hydraulic model for the ultimate in mobility and adjustability.

Good Vibrations: Anti-fatigue Mats and Flooring

Hours on your feet can take their toll, but anti-fatigue mats provide the necessary relief. Durable and easy to clean, they cushion your steps and fight fatigue, so your focus can remain on the tail-wagging client.

Harnessing Control: Nooses and Restraints

Safety first with restraints that keep your furry friends stable without discomfort. A well-designed noose or harness system, which offers quick-release mechanisms and adjustability, are key for maintaining control without causing undue stress.

The Cutting Edge: Stay Sharp with Proper Maintenance Tools

Even the finest tools are nothing without proper care. Blade cleaners, coolants, and sharpeners are the unsung heroes that keep your gadgets in top condition. And remember, a clean, sharp blade is safer for both you and your furry clientele.

Scents to Remember

Wrapping up with a spritz of a pet-friendly cologne or deodorizer can ensure your four-legged clients leave smelling as good as they look. Fragrance selection is key; opt for milder scents that won't annoy sensitive noses.
